The Technology Behind 3D Printing
At its core, 3D printing, or additive manufacturing, involves creating three-dimensional objects from digital files. Here’s a basic overview of the technology:
- 3D Modeling: The process begins by creating a 3D model using Computer-Aided Design (CAD) software.
- Slicing: The model is then sliced into thin horizontal layers using slicing software, converting it into a format suitable for 3D printing.
- Additive Process: The printer lays down material layer by layer until the object is complete. Different materials can be used, including plastics, metals, and ceramics.
This technology has wide-ranging applications, from prototyping and manufacturing to art and healthcare, making it a revolutionary tool in various industries.

Troubleshooting Tips for 3D Printing
<pEven the best 3D printers can encounter issues. Here are some troubleshooting tips to help you navigate common problems:
Issue: Print Failures
Possible causes and solutions:
- Bed Adhesion: Ensure the print bed is clean and leveled. Use adhesives like glue sticks or specialized sprays.
- Filament Quality: Low-quality filament can lead to clogs and inconsistent prints. Invest in reputable brands.
Issue: Warping
Warping can occur when the print cools unevenly. To minimize this:
- Use a heated bed to maintain temperature.
- Consider using an enclosure to regulate the ambient temperature.
Issue: Layer Misalignment
This can be caused by mechanical issues. Check:
- Belts and pulleys for tightness and wear.
- Firmware settings for any misconfigurations.
